However, rumors of backstage heat have followed Riddle for almost the entirety of his WWE career, and they’d explode following Matt Riddle’s short stint at the Royal Rumble. Despite being one of the few NXT stars to compete in the match, many outlets would speculate that the former UFC star was only in the match for a cup of coffee because he had “heat” with authority figures in WWE.

Well, while following up on our chat from right before NXT went live on the USA Network last September, I had the chance to ask the King of Bros about those rumors, and he confirmed a recent meeting with Mr. McMahon himself!

Matt Riddle would go on to say he’s told certain people not to be offended if he tweets or says certain things because he’s just putting out an image or a facade.

The Original Bro would go one step further, and say he’s even spoken with Vince McMahon himself about the “heat” he has - before revealing why it doesn’t really matter if people don’t like him.

Matt Riddle concluded that he does have some heat, but that the reason he does is because some people can’t take a joke or do their part in working the WWE Universe - and stated that there’s no problem with him having heat because he’s making the company money.
